**Spread Out Your Workouts**
When you’re working out, make sure to space out your sessions. It’s not a good idea to hit the gym every single day. Your muscles need time to recover. Also, separate your weight lifting from your cardio exercises. Try lifting weights on different days throughout the week and do cardio in between. Overall, you should focus more on muscle-building exercises than on cardio.
**Stay Hydrated**
For your body to perform well, you need to stay hydrated. While this might seem like common sense, it’s easy to forget. Always drink plenty of water before, during, and after intense workouts. Staying hydrated helps your body recover and function properly.
**Get Plenty of Rest**
Getting enough good-quality sleep is crucial when building muscle mass. Make sure your sleep environment is free from distractions. While you sleep, your body works hard to repair and replenish itself. Good sleep boosts your progress and helps you see better results.
**Use Protein Supplements**
Protein is essential for muscle growth since it’s a key building block of muscle tissue. Without enough protein, your muscles won’t grow. In addition to eating plenty of lean meats, you can use protein supplements to ensure you’re getting enough of this vital nutrient.
**Eat More Food**
When you’re working out heavily, you need to eat regular meals and plenty of them. These extra nutrients and calories signal your body to grow. If you don’t eat enough while training, your body goes into starvation mode, conserving fat and nutrients instead of using and burning them. Eat a variety of healthy foods to fuel your body’s growth.
